【问题标题】:XNA play multiple music tracks simultaneouslyXNA 同时播放多个音乐曲目
【发布时间】:2012-10-20 06:35:03
【问题描述】:

我希望通过分层将自适应音乐添加到我在 XNA Game Studio 中开发的游戏中。

例如,有一种怪诞的弦乐器在缓慢地演奏。那么也许当你接近敌人时,打击乐音轨的音量会增加。

我可以通过时间等计算出细节,但是我了解到不可能同时播放多个音乐曲目。我该怎么办?

【问题讨论】:

    标签: xna background-music


    【解决方案1】:

    是的,你是对的。 XNA 的 MediaPlayer 不能同时播放多首歌曲。 XACT 是一个能够做到这一点并且与 XNA 很好地集成的选项。

    以下是一些可能对您有所帮助的链接:

    1. Basic tutorial
    2. Specifying background music
    3. Change sounds' volume
    4. Change volume with global variables

    您要做的是在流式波形库中创建一些声音并将它们指定为音乐。为不同的声级创建全局变量可能是个好主意,但这是可选的。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 2012-05-17
      • 1970-01-01
      • 2016-01-13
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多